WE’RE GLAD YOU’RE HERE!​The Attendee Manager/Web Builder serves as a key client liaison, responsible for developing effective and efficient web-based solutions and delivering exceptional attendee management throughout the lifecycle of client events. Supporting a high-profile banking and financial services client, this role includes building registration sites using third-party platforms such as Cvent or Aventri, managing day-to-day attendee communications, and overseeing registration processes and housing room blocks. The position also provides direct support to event attendees, assisting with registration, housing, and other services to ensure a seamless and positive experience.Primary Responsibilities50% -Ensures that optimum solutions to business needs have been identified by clearly defining the needs, securing agreement on objectives and priorities, generating alternatives, recommending a course of action, and developing web site in appropriate tool or completing requirements documentation. Make edits or modifications to sites and applications as needed through testing phase. Responsible for hotel/room block management. Communicates with meeting attendees to answer questions. Reports and tracks invitation status of meeting attendees. Provides quality review of reports, including but not limited to rooming list, transportation manifest, group air and hotel. Creates name badges and assist with On-Arrival, where applicable. Uploads required documentation in customer preferred tool. 30% -Maintains master tracking calendar of web projects. Maintains an understanding of web and mobile technologies in order to design and implement web registration and mobile application solutions that meet present needs while integrating with the future vision. Researches and identifies competitive products of competitors to help with new technology. Educates Meeting Event Managers and works with various support organizations. Conducts project debriefs to ensure understanding of improvement opportunities. 20% -Assists Meeting Event Manager with planning and controlling project progress, as well as keeping customers informed of conditions that threaten successful achievement of objectives. Willingness to travel to be trained on new platforms/offerings, client presentations and on delivery of projects, as needed. QualificationsBachelor's degree or equivalent experience required.Minimum of 2 years in the travel industry is preferred.Understanding of Group Travel processes desired.Proficient in Microsoft products (Word and Excel) and web development experience (HTML and Flash preferred).Client facing experience desired.Ability to handle multiple projects simultaneously and work with aggressive timelines.DISCLAIMER: This job description is designed to indicate the general nature and level of work performed by associates within this classification.
